Hi,
I have just installed PRECIS newest version, run the test and it worked (quick question here: do I need to remove precis previous version?)
Now I am trying to use the HadGEM-ES (askwss) boundary conditions and I got an error creating the ancillary files, presumably because I do not got the right ones, so I checked the link to download missing ancil files and could not find the right ones (according the the vm4.4/ctldata/askwss file) so I edited it and change the sst HadGEM and sice HadGEM with sst and sice. aenwh.
And that worked but not so sure that was the right thing to do, was it?

Second question, so after changing that the model find another problem, now with lbc_update_cmip5 which I am guessing is a problem with perl (as that was once a problem with lbc_update) but that is just a guess.

Hi Ruth,

Do NOT use sst.aenwh when downscaling HadGEM2-ES (these come from a different GCM). I will upload the correct ancillary files and post once I have done so.

Hi Ruth,

Regarding your other questions:
  • it is advisable to remove (or alternatively, set these variables to new locations during installing) $UMDIR and $ANCIL_MASTER before installing a more recent PRECIS versions.
  • I'm puzzled by your lbc_update_cmip5 error. Please can you send me the files ~/umui_jobs/prdab/SCRIPT, and ~/umui_jobs/xaats/SCRIPT . Also can you check the date of the file ~/umui_jobs/xaats/SCRIPT - I want to make sure that it has come from the latest installation.

Hi Ruth,


I have uploaded ancilaries to http://www.precisrcm.com/ANCIL_PRECIS2/

I have also uploaded the ancil_config files to http://www.precisrcm.com/ANCIL_PRECIS2/ancil_config. These files can be used to tell you precisely which ancillaries are needed with each GCM. Also note that early releases of PRECIS2 contained a small error in the HadGEM2-ES ancil_config files that would cause PRECIS not to run.
